我正在尝试将我的PostgreSQL 9.6.3迁移到10.4。还原似乎可以在数据上正常工作,但我正在丢失序列。我遇到了如下错误:“列'min_value‘不存在”,“在pgSet中找不到列: last_values"...似乎PG 10有一种不同的处理序列的方式。我的问题是:有没有一种方法可以将备份从PG 9恢复到10,而不会丢失序列中的数据?
谢谢。
发布于 2018-06-19 03:39:10
在加载之前,如果不从9.6开始编辑转储文件,则无法执行此操作。
使用转储/恢复升级数据库的正确方法是使用v10安装中的pg_dump
或pg_dumpall
执行转储。这是受支持的方式。
https://stackoverflow.com/questions/50915392
复制相似问题